Street Style: Printed Tees As Seen On Kathy

Another trend I have spied lately is the printed t shirt. In particular, vintage inspired designs have become really popular. Whether it be brand names, band promo t shirts or just simple designs, they are everywhere! I spotted Kathy wearing this Kings Of Leon t shirt the other day. Normally I wouldn’t bat an eyelid at anyone wearing this kind of t shirt, but the way she has styled it, and the distressed print of the t shirt, made me think of 1950s vintage. I love the cut off denim shorts and the scarf in her hair, and how it is all tied together with her accessories.

Kathy wears a t shirt from a Kings Of Leon concert, Cut Off Denim Shorts from Pop Boutique (Stores in London, Manchester & Liverpool) and Brogues by New Look.

To recreate Kathy’s look, go for a vintage style t shirt with a worn effect, and tuck this into some cut off denim shorts. Tie a scarf in your hair for an alternative to a head band, and team with frilled white ankle socks and brown lace up brogues. Accessorise with bangles and a satchel style bag.

For a twist on this look for colder months, add on some tights and go for brogue boots that come up higher than the ankles. Throw on a chunky granddad cardigan for casual wear, or a boyfriend blazer for a smarter look, and you have an outfit perfect for Autumn/Winter.
